Chandra McCormack
Chandra McCormack is a Chief Financial Officer with 30 years of leadership in stewarding growth, digital transformation, turnarounds, risk management and M&A. She has extensive public company SEC reporting experience in the CPG sector, plus IFRS experience in the transportation and family entertainment sectors. She led Finance for a private equity- backed company in the food broker (SMA) space, and serves as an Advisory Board member for OptimEyes.AI, an innovator in cyber security, ESG and data privacy. Chandra is recognized for instilling sound governance, strategic planning, treasury and system design. She has sold two private CPG companies to private equity, expanded mid-market companies to multi-state, and held positions in management consulting and retail banking over her career. Chandra is a licensed Certified Public Accountant (CPA) and earned her MBA (with an emphasis in IT) from Univ of Texas, Arlington. She is NACD.DC certified and was named in 50 Women to Watch by 50/50 Women on Boards 2023. She has also been honored as CFO of the Year from the Dallas Business Journal, Top Women in Grocery 2021 Executive from Progressive Grocer, National and Tx Diversity Council, and 2021, 2022 D CEO Dallas 500. She is Chairman of the Board for Youth with Faces, a N. Texas charity serving justice-involved youth with job training, character-building and connections.
